"Goaltending is 75% of your hockey team, unless you don't have it. Then it's 100%." - Harry Neale.
The notion that a team can win without lights out goaltending, by and large, is bunk.
People will throw up examples like Chris Osgood, who is 12th all time in wins, won three Stanley Cups (2 as a starter) and doesn't have a playoff GAA above 2.12 in any of the three years he went to the finals as a starter. At age 35, he won his last title with a 1.51 GAA and a .930 save percentage.
They might suggest Antti Niemi, who has a championship because Kane and Toews weren't yet 22, and Philadelphia had a career AHLer along with 33 year old former Flame Brian Boucher starting games.
Just last January, I was supremely confident the Calgary Flames would make the playoffs. Then we stopped having a goalie.
Very rarely will anyone win a Stanley Cups without elite goaltending. There's no amount of quality defense that can compensate for a mentally weak sieve.
